Abstract:
The relation between the effective ordinary refractive index $n^{*}=(n_{o}n_{e})^{1/2}$ of a quasi-two-dimensional polydomain uniaxial film of a conjugated polymer F8BT in the visible transparency region and the refractive indices $n_{o,e}$ of uniaxial domains with the optical axes randomly oriented in the plane of the film has been confirmed experimentally. The permissible interval of variations in $n^*$ has been established and a strong spectral dispersion of this interval near the long-wavelength electronic absorption band of the film has been demonstrated.
